The apple rhyming words activity is here to make your apple theme for preschoolers even more fun and educational. With little prep required, this apple activity is designed to be an engaging literacy activity that introduces them to the concept of rhymes.
By sorting the provided apple word pairs into “yes” or “no” based on whether they rhyme, students can strengthen their language development skills while having lots of fun.
You may even take this apple literacy activity to the next level! Have your beginning readers read the onset and rime of the word families on the apple flippers. They’ll gain excellent literacy skills in a challenging yet enjoyable way as they discover more about word families and rhyming words.
